Licensing and Player Protection: What You Should Know
Licensing is the backbone of how safe and fair an online casino is. UKGC-licensed casinos undergo rigorous scrutiny, ensuring that games have reliable RTP percentages—often around 96-97% for slots like NetEnt’s “Starburst”—and that player funds are protected with measures such as segregated accounts and secure payment options like Trustly or Neteller.
Non UKGC casinos, however, might be licensed elsewhere, often in jurisdictions like Curacao or Malta, which have different regulatory standards. This doesn’t automatically imply danger, but it does mean that the player protections you’re used to may not be as robust. It’s worth remembering that while some non UKGC operators maintain high standards, others can be lax, leading to potential issues with withdrawals or dispute resolution.

Understanding Payment Methods and Transaction Timelines
One practical aspect that often trips up first-time players is the variety and reliability of payment methods available. While UKGC sites usually support familiar options like Visa, PayPal, or Apple Pay, non UKGC casinos might offer less conventional methods such as cryptocurrencies or alternative e-wallets. This can be exciting but also risky if you’re not accustomed to handling these payment types.
Withdrawal times can also be unpredictable. A transaction that takes mere hours on a UKGC licensed site might stretch to days or even weeks on other platforms due to different verification processes or less efficient banking partnerships. It’s not uncommon for players to encounter delays when using methods like Skrill or Bank Transfer on non UKGC casinos.
To avoid surprises, it’s wise to check the terms and conditions closely before depositing. Sometimes, casinos impose wagering requirements or limits on withdrawal amounts that are stricter or more complicated than what you might expect.
Common Pitfalls for Beginners and How to Avoid Them
Stepping into non UKGC casinos without preparation can feel like navigating a maze. From unclear bonus terms to unexpected identity verification requests, the experience differs from the more straightforward processes found in UKGC-regulated environments.
- Misunderstood Bonus Terms: Many non UKGC casinos offer generous bonuses, but the fine print often includes wagering requirements upwards of 40x or restrictions on which games contribute to clearing them.
- Unfamiliar Customer Support: Support teams might not be as responsive or well-trained in handling disputes, so patience and persistence are key.
- Game Fairness Concerns: While providers like Evolution Gaming or NetEnt maintain their standards across platforms, some smaller software suppliers found in non UKGC casinos might not be regulated as strictly.
- Withdrawal Delays: Verifying your identity can take longer, and unexpected documentation requests often delay payouts.
